Pre-rendered CSS output

.prismforge-gradient {
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45%, #111f21 0%, #636c9b 50%, #34aa8a 100%);
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45%, #111f21 0%, #112023 4.5%, #132428 9.1%, #162c32 13.6%, #1b3540 18.2%, #244152 22.7%, #314d67 27.3%, #405879 31.8%, #4f6189 36.4%, #5a6793 40.9%, #616b99 45.5%, #636c9b 50%, #626d9d 54.5%, #5e70a1 59.1%, #5676a8 63.6%, #467eaf 68.2%, #2c89b1 72.7%, #0094ad 77.3%, #009ea4 81.8%, #00a49a 86.4%, #20a891 90.9%, #30a98c 95.5%, #34aa8a 100%);
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45% in oklch, oklch(22.75% 0.0197 207.19) 0%, oklch(54.31% 0.0744 275.33) 50%, oklch(66.47% 0.1144 170.87) 100%);
  background-blend-mode: normal;
}
